One of the things I love most about this recipe is its versatility. Feel free to adjust the spice level to your liking. If you prefer a milder dish, simply reduce the amount of jalapeno or omit the sriracha altogether. For a sweeter flavor profile, add a touch more brown sugar. And if you're feeling adventurous, experiment with different types of peppers – poblanos or anaheims would work beautifully, adding a different layer of flavor complexity. I often prep the sauce ahead of time and store it in the refrigerator. This is a fantastic way to save time during the week. Simply blend the sauce ingredients when you have a moment and then store it until you're ready to cook. This is particularly helpful when you know you'll be short on time later in the week. Pro Tip: For an extra burst of flavor, try grilling the chicken before adding it to the sauce. The smoky char adds a wonderful depth of flavor that perfectly complements the sweet and savory sauce.
Serving Suggestions: While this dish is delicious on its own, serving it with some fluffy white rice or quinoa really elevates the experience. It’s also a great addition to tacos or burrito bowls. The possibilities are truly endless!
